Sign SOAP XML using a wsse:SecurityTokenReference

This example signs SOAP XML such that the KeyInfo in the XML Signature is a wsse:SecurityTokenReference to the X.509 certificate embedded elsewhere in the SOAP XML.

program ChilkatDemo;

// Demonstrates using the Chilkat Pascal wrapper via the C bridge DLL.
// Builds as a console application under Lazarus (FPC) or Delphi.

{$IFDEF FPC}
  {$MODE DELPHI}
{$ENDIF}
{$APPTYPE CONSOLE}

uses
  {$IFDEF UNIX}
  cthreads,
  {$ENDIF}
  SysUtils,
  CkDllLoader,
  Chilkat.Pfx,
  Chilkat.XmlDSigGen,
  Chilkat.StringBuilder,
  Chilkat.BinData,
  Chilkat.Cert,
  Chilkat.Http,
  Chilkat.Xml;

// ---------------------------------------------------------------------------

procedure RunDemo;
var
  success: Boolean;
  sbXml: TStringBuilder;
  http: THttp;
  pfxData: TBinData;
  pfx: TPfx;
  password: string;
  cert: TCert;
  bdCert: TBinData;
  numReplaced: Integer;
  refXml: TXml;
  gen: TXmlDSigGen;

begin
  success := False;

  //  This example requires the Chilkat API to have been previously unlocked.
  //  See Global Unlock Sample for sample code.

  //  To begin, we'll need a PFX containing a certificate and private key, and the SOAP XML to be signed.
  //  Chilkat provides sample data at chilkatsoft.com and chilkatdownload.com, and our first step is to download.

  //  -------------------------------------------------------------------------
  //  Step 1: Get the SOAP XML template to be signed.
  //  
  sbXml := TStringBuilder.Create;

  http := THttp.Create;
  success := http.QuickGetSb('https://www.chilkatsoft.com/exampleData/wssSoapTemplate.xml',sbXml);
  if (success = False) then
    begin
      WriteLn(http.LastErrorText);
      Exit;
    end;

  //  The SOAP XML template contains this:

  //  <?xml version="1.0" encoding="UTF8"?>
  //  <SOAP-ENV:Envelope xmlns:SOAP-ENV="http://schemas.xmlsoap.org/soap/envelope/">
  //  <SOAP-ENV:Header>
  //   <wsse:Security xmlns:ds="http://www.w3.org/2000/09/xmldsig#"
  //                  xmlns:wsse="http://docs.oasis-open.org/wss/2004/01/oasis-200401-wss-wssecurity-secext-1.0.xsd"
  //                  xmlns:wsu="http://docs.oasis-open.org/wss/2004/01/oasis-200401-wss-wssecurity-utility-1.0.xsd"
  //                  xmlns:xenc="http://www.w3.org/2001/04/xmlenc#" SOAP-ENV:mustUnderstand="1">
  //   <wsse:BinarySecurityToken
  //                 EncodingType="http://docs.oasis-open.org/wss/2004/01/oasis-200401-wss-soap-message-security-1.0#Base64Binary"
  //                 ValueType="http://docs.oasis-open.org/wss/2004/01/oasis-200401-wss-x509-token-profile-1.0#X509"
  //                 wsu:Id="x509cert00">BASE64_CERT</wsse:BinarySecurityToken>
  //   </wsse:Security>
  //  </SOAP-ENV:Header>
  //  <SOAP-ENV:Body xmlns:wsu="http://docs.oasis-open.org/wss/2004/01/oasis-200401-wss-wssecurity-utility-1.0.xsd" wsu:Id="TheBody">
  //   <getVersion xmlns="http://msgsec.wssecfvt.ws.ibm.com"/>
  //  </SOAP-ENV:Body>
  //  </SOAP-ENV:Envelope>
  //  

  //  -------------------------------------------------------------------------
  //  Step 2: Get the test certificate and private key stored in a .pfx
  //  
  pfxData := TBinData.Create;
  success := http.QuickGetBd('http://chilkatdownload.com/example_data/testcertificate.pfx',pfxData);
  if (success = False) then
    begin
      WriteLn(http.LastErrorText);
      Exit;
    end;

  pfx := TPfx.Create;
  password := 'test';
  success := pfx.LoadPfxEncoded(pfxData.GetEncoded('base64'),'base64',password);
  if (success = False) then
    begin
      WriteLn(pfx.LastErrorText);
      Exit;
    end;

  //  -------------------------------------------------------------------------
  //  Step 3: Get the certificate from the PFX.
  //  
  cert := TCert.Create;
  success := pfx.CertAt(0,cert);
  if (success = False) then
    begin
      WriteLn(pfx.LastErrorText);
      Exit;
    end;

  //  -------------------------------------------------------------------------
  //  Step 4: Replace "BASE64_CERT" with the actual base64 encoded certificate.
  //  
  bdCert := TBinData.Create;
  cert.ExportCertDerBd(bdCert);

  numReplaced := sbXml.Replace('BASE64_CERT',bdCert.GetEncoded('base64'));

  //  -------------------------------------------------------------------------
  //  Step 5: Build the wsse:SecurityTokenReference XML.
  //  This will be the CustomKeyInfoXml (see below).
  //  
  refXml := TXml.Create;
  refXml.Tag := 'wsse:SecurityTokenReference';
  refXml.UpdateAttrAt('wsse:Reference',True,'URI','#x509cert00');
  refXml.UpdateAttrAt('wsse:Reference',True,'ValueType','http://docs.oasis-open.org/wss/2004/01/oasis-200401-wss-x509-token-profile-1.0#X509');

  //  The above lines of code builds the following XML:

  //  	<wsse:SecurityTokenReference>
  //  	    <wsse:Reference URI="#x509cert00" ValueType="http://docs.oasis-open.org/wss/2004/01/oasis-200401-wss-x509-token-profile-1.0#X509" />
  //  	</wsse:SecurityTokenReference>
  //  
  refXml.EmitXmlDecl := False;
  WriteLn(refXml.GetXml());

  //  -------------------------------------------------------------------------
  //  Step 6: Setup the XML Digital Signature Generator and add the XML Signature.
  //  
  gen := TXmlDSigGen.Create;
  gen.SigLocation := 'SOAP-ENV:Envelope|SOAP-ENV:Header|wsse:Security';
  gen.SignedInfoPrefixList := 'wsse SOAP-ENV';
  gen.AddSameDocRef('TheBody','sha1','EXCL_C14N','','');
  gen.KeyInfoType := 'Custom';
  refXml.EmitCompact := True;

  gen.CustomKeyInfoXml := refXml.GetXml();
  gen.SetX509Cert(cert,True);

  success := gen.CreateXmlDSigSb(sbXml);
  if (success = False) then
    begin
      WriteLn(gen.LastErrorText);
      Exit;
    end;

  //  Examine the signed XML
  WriteLn(sbXml.GetAsString());

  //  Pretty-printed, the XML signature looks as shown here: 
  //  (The exact XML signature is shown below. Pretty-printing invalidates the XML signature.)

  //  <?xml version="1.0" encoding="UTF8" ?>
  //  <SOAP-ENV:Envelope xmlns:SOAP-ENV="http://schemas.xmlsoap.org/soap/envelope/">
  //      <SOAP-ENV:Header>
  //          <wsse:Security xmlns:ds="http://www.w3.org/2000/09/xmldsig#" xmlns:wsse="http://docs.oasis-open.org/wss/2004/01/oasis-200401-wss-wssecurity-secext-1.0.xsd" xmlns:wsu="http://docs.oasis-open.org/wss/2004/01/oasis-200401-wss-wssecurity-utility-1.0.xsd" xmlns:xenc="http://www.w3.org/2001/04/xmlenc#" SOAP-ENV:mustUnderstand="1">
  //              <wsse:BinarySecurityToken EncodingType="http://docs.oasis-open.org/wss/2004/01/oasis-200401-wss-soap-message-security-1.0#Base64Binary" ValueType="http://docs.oasis-open.org/wss/2004/01/oasis-200401-wss-x509-token-profile-1.0#X509" wsu:Id="x509cert00">MIID...</wsse:BinarySecurityToken>
  //              <ds:Signature xmlns:ds="http://www.w3.org/2000/09/xmldsig#">
  //                  <ds:SignedInfo>
  //                      <ds:CanonicalizationMethod Algorithm="http://www.w3.org/2001/10/xml-exc-c14n#">
  //                          <InclusiveNamespaces xmlns="http://www.w3.org/2001/10/xml-exc-c14n#" PrefixList="wsse SOAP-ENV" />
  //                      </ds:CanonicalizationMethod>
  //                      <ds:SignatureMethod Algorithm="http://www.w3.org/2001/04/xmldsig-more#rsa-sha256" />
  //                      <ds:Reference URI="#TheBody">
  //                          <ds:Transforms>
  //                              <ds:Transform Algorithm="http://www.w3.org/2001/10/xml-exc-c14n#" />
  //                          </ds:Transforms>
  //                          <ds:DigestMethod Algorithm="http://www.w3.org/2000/09/xmldsig#sha1" />
  //                          <ds:DigestValue>VhsSnaEAFsY0OYegKQh99v9csXg=</ds:DigestValue>
  //                      </ds:Reference>
  //                  </ds:SignedInfo>
  //                  <ds:SignatureValue>Ynp3H4rtzpXIh4TaVxkpEkS1bMCCu672aeCzUOzheNNfnpmLsCZz3+zQjMBbchPggCayC5ihpEdhRe3XvPXjPXXAgxDP4mic091QPmjHlmUcu8yqRKfxnPtD35nqaxDtCYw+jGIzj+ch094vA4RPCfY8JQnb1mpy1ZjjsMW8741CIh1epbsd/0bZt6tfINUQ37seg07yvLbCJZ/Zf+h8FlFryQk6lHTTeZl/GfQ9NlDBcShby3x8Hc1KwW++zFqEA7G783R9AYPYn3fWTOBhYk5gkgFc+HaPRLR/L0Bp7ZPbmOR/iZQ+HK4W672tTdN/R2GdN7/deV7QTp2DYK1Z8w==</ds:SignatureValue>
  //                  <ds:KeyInfo>
  //                      <wsse:SecurityTokenReference>
  //                          <wsse:Reference URI="#x509cert00" ValueType="http://docs.oasis-open.org/wss/2004/01/oasis-200401-wss-x509-token-profile-1.0#X509" />
  //                      </wsse:SecurityTokenReference>
  //                  </ds:KeyInfo>
  //              </ds:Signature>
  //          </wsse:Security>
  //      </SOAP-ENV:Header>
  //      <SOAP-ENV:Body xmlns:wsu="http://docs.oasis-open.org/wss/2004/01/oasis-200401-wss-wssecurity-utility-1.0.xsd" wsu:Id="TheBody">
  //          <getVersion xmlns="http://msgsec.wssecfvt.ws.ibm.com" />
  //      </SOAP-ENV:Body>
  //  </SOAP-ENV:Envelope>
  //  

  //  --------------------------------------------------------------------------------------------
  //  This is the XML signature, which is also available at https://www.chilkatsoft.com/exampleData/signedSoapBinarySecurityToken.xml
  //  

  //  <?xml version="1.0" encoding="UTF8"?>
  //  <SOAP-ENV:Envelope xmlns:SOAP-ENV="http://schemas.xmlsoap.org/soap/envelope/">
  //  <SOAP-ENV:Header>
  //   <wsse:Security xmlns:ds="http://www.w3.org/2000/09/xmldsig#"
  //                  xmlns:wsse="http://docs.oasis-open.org/wss/2004/01/oasis-200401-wss-wssecurity-secext-1.0.xsd"
  //                  xmlns:wsu="http://docs.oasis-open.org/wss/2004/01/oasis-200401-wss-wssecurity-utility-1.0.xsd"
  //                  xmlns:xenc="http://www.w3.org/2001/04/xmlenc#" SOAP-ENV:mustUnderstand="1">
  //   <wsse:BinarySecurityToken
  //                 EncodingType="http://docs.oasis-open.org/wss/2004/01/oasis-200401-wss-soap-message-security-1.0#Base64Binary"
  //                 ValueType="http://docs.oasis-open.org/wss/2004/01/oasis-200401-wss-x509-token-profile-1.0#X509"
  //                 wsu:Id="x509cert00">MIIDg...</wsse:BinarySecurityToken>
  //   <ds:Signature xmlns:ds="http://www.w3.org/2000/09/xmldsig#"><ds:SignedInfo><ds:CanonicalizationMethod Algorithm="http://www.w3.org/2001/10/xml-exc-c14n#"><InclusiveNamespaces xmlns="http://www.w3.org/2001/10/xml-exc-c14n#" PrefixList="wsse SOAP-ENV"/></ds:CanonicalizationMethod><ds:SignatureMethod Algorithm="http://www.w3.org/2001/04/xmldsig-more#rsa-sha256"/><ds:Reference URI="#TheBody"><ds:Transforms><ds:Transform Algorithm="http://www.w3.org/2001/10/xml-exc-c14n#"/></ds:Transforms><ds:DigestMethod Algorithm="http://www.w3.org/2000/09/xmldsig#sha1"/><ds:DigestValue>VhsSnaEAFsY0OYegKQh99v9csXg=</ds:DigestValue></ds:Reference></ds:SignedInfo><ds:SignatureValue>Ynp3H4rtzpXIh4TaVxkpEkS1bMCCu672aeCzUOzheNNfnpmLsCZz3+zQjMBbchPggCayC5ihpEdhRe3XvPXjPXXAgxDP4mic091QPmjHlmUcu8yqRKfxnPtD35nqaxDtCYw+jGIzj+ch094vA4RPCfY8JQnb1mpy1ZjjsMW8741CIh1epbsd/0bZt6tfINUQ37seg07yvLbCJZ/Zf+h8FlFryQk6lHTTeZl/GfQ9NlDBcShby3x8Hc1KwW++zFqEA7G783R9AYPYn3fWTOBhYk5gkgFc+HaPRLR/L0Bp7ZPbmOR/iZQ+HK4W672tTdN/R2GdN7/deV7QTp2DYK1Z8w==</ds:SignatureValue><ds:KeyInfo><wsse:SecurityTokenReference><wsse:Reference URI="#x509cert00" ValueType="http://docs.oasis-open.org/wss/2004/01/oasis-200401-wss-x509-token-profile-1.0#X509" /></wsse:SecurityTokenReference></ds:KeyInfo></ds:Signature></wsse:Security>
  //  </SOAP-ENV:Header>
  //  <SOAP-ENV:Body xmlns:wsu="http://docs.oasis-open.org/wss/2004/01/oasis-200401-wss-wssecurity-utility-1.0.xsd" wsu:Id="TheBody">
  //   <getVersion xmlns="http://msgsec.wssecfvt.ws.ibm.com"/>
  //  </SOAP-ENV:Body>
  //  </SOAP-ENV:Envelope>
  //  


  sbXml.Free;
  http.Free;
  pfxData.Free;
  pfx.Free;
  cert.Free;
  bdCert.Free;
  refXml.Free;
  gen.Free;

end;

// ---------------------------------------------------------------------------

begin

  try
    RunDemo;
  except
    on E: Exception do
      WriteLn('Unhandled exception: ', E.ClassName, ': ', E.Message);
  end;

  WriteLn;
  {$IFDEF MSWINDOWS}
  WriteLn('Press Enter to exit...');
  ReadLn;
  {$ENDIF}
end.
